    Receiving an inheritance
    I am receiving an inheritance from an uncle that pass in Canada (I live in Colorado), the amount is around 40k... what are my tax liabilities, I know that I will get about 71% of this because of the canada/us exchange.. do have have to declare this as income (state and federal)?

    Thanks!

    Carrie1234:

    For an inheritance that small, there will be no estate tax liability in the U.S. There may be a tax liability for Canada.

    You do not have to report any on the inheritance on your income taxes.
